Abstract

The invention provides a kind of sampling of excrement, filtering, and parasite concentration device, including:Storage sample container;And resampling filter device, comprising sampling spoon, barrel strainer and installing handle, sampling spoon includes key bit and connecting rod, and key bit is connected by one end of connecting rod and filter screen, and the other end and the installing handle of filter screen are tightly connected, and installing handle and storage sample container are detachably connected.Such a structure causes the sampling of the present invention and parasite concentration utensil to have the advantages that simple in construction, good airproof performance, be easy to sample to retain and take out;Because filter screen is in tubbiness, filter area is increased, and can further improve filter efficiency, accelerates the subsequent treatment speed of sample, macroporous by increasing, and is conducive to being relatively large in diameter, suspending the difficult protozoon detection centrifuged.

Background technology
Parasite in human body can cause different degrees of influence to the health of human body, colonize in body different parts, post The cavity that infested or parasitic ovum can be communicated by corresponding parasitic position with body surface is taken in vitro, and the parasite of digestive system Discharged mostly from the stool of human body, therefore fecal specimens detection is indispensable as clinically diagnosis and treatment enteric infection disease One content.Custom difference is chewed in Different Individual dietary structure and feed, causes dopant species and difference in size in excrement, big Impurity easily disturbs the microexamination of parasite, causes mistaken diagnosis clinically or fails to pinpoint a disease in diagnosis.In addition, the low parasite of infectiosity or The inspection of ovum, which is also easily caused, fails to pinpoint a disease in diagnosis, thus be isolated by filtration and precipitate, centrifuge concentration step isolate corresponding parasite or Parasitic ovum is particularly important in clinical etiological examination.Feces collection bottle in domestic clinical examination now is as just storage Some in container, external existing fecal specimens sampler and technology carry filter, and fecal specimens are carried out slightly with facilitating Filter and concentration, the large granular impurity in sample is removed, and parasite or parasitic ovum is entered in coarse filtration liquid to carry out Follow-up chemical examination.But, the problem of being found that new in visiting work recently, i.e. some parasitic protozoas conventional centrifugal intermediate processing It can not detect, float on a liquid, so that it cannot be diagnosed and treated.

Fig. 3 is the structural representation of resampling filter device in embodiments of the invention one.
As shown in figure 3, resampling filter device 2 includes:Key bit 21, connecting rod 22, barrel strainer 23 and installing handle 24;Spoon First 21, sampling spoon 20 is collectively constituted in spoon shape, and connecting rod 22, key bit 21 passes through connecting rod 22 and one end of barrel strainer 23 Connection, the other end and installing handle 24 of barrel strainer 23 are tightly connected;The surface of barrel strainer 23 is covered with circular filter opening 231, peace External screw thread is carried on the outer wall of hilt 24, while being additionally provided with the annular plastics ring of preset width in the middle part of installing handle 24 241, facilitate hand-held sampling and concentration device.
Consider from the convenience of clinical practice, the volume of key bit 21 is a fixed value, and sample body is determined during sampling to facilitate Product, the volume of key bit 21 is 0.55cm3 in the present embodiment;According to the literature and this laboratory current research, it is actual Detect the filter opening 231 on the surface of barrel strainer 23 in the size of parasite or worm's ovum, the present embodiment diameter be set to 400 μm and 800μm。
Fig. 4 is the structural representation of the resampling filter device observed along A directions in Fig. 3 in embodiments of the invention one Figure.
As shown in figure 4, barrel strainer 23 and installing handle 24 are tightly connected, such a structure both can ensure that the supernatant after coarse filtration Flow into and be also convenient for using pipette direct sample from the cavity of filter screen 23 in the second storage sample container 12.
As shown in Fig. 2, Fig. 3 and Fig. 4, excrement sampling and parasite concentration device 100 be not used before, the first storage sample container 11 The external screw thread carried on the internal thread and the outer wall of installing handle 24 set with the port of the second storage sample container 12 is engaged, by key bit 21st, connecting rod 22 and barrel strainer 23 are placed in the first storage sample container 11, it is ensured that sampling spoon 20 is not by the dirt of miscellaneous bacteria in air Dye;
In use, the bottom of the first storage sample container 11 is down, key bit 21 is taken after the fecal specimens of certain volume, and insertion is filled In first storage sample container 11 of buffer solution or fixer, on the internal thread and the outer wall of installing handle 24 of the port of the first storage sample container 11 After external screw thread fitted seal, the sampling of concussion excrement and parasite concentration device 100 so that sample is fully molten by buffer solution or fixer Solution;According to the difference of testing goal, sample position is also different, when needing to take suspension to detect, by the second storage sample container 12 Back out, suction pipe is stretched into direct sample in the cavity of filter screen 23 from the end of installing handle;It is upper after needing to take precipitation or precipitate When clear liquid is detected, by excrement sampling and parasite concentration device 100 be inverted so that the bottom of the second storage sample container 12 down, Supernatant after the buffer solution of sample dissolution is filtered through barrel strainer 23 is flowed into the second storage sample container 12, and the filter residue after filtering is deposited In the cavity for staying in barrel strainer 23, then the sample in the second storage sample container 12 is centrifuged, take supernatant or precipitate into Row detection.

Variation four
Likewise, in this variation four, for identical structure in embodiment one, give identical symbol, and save Omit identical explanation.
Figure 10 is the structural representation of resampling filter device in variation four of the invention.
As shown in Figure 10, the barrel strainer 63 in resampling filter device 6 includes small-bore barrel strainer 631 and large aperture bucket Shape filter screen 632, small-bore barrel strainer 631 and large aperture barrel strainer 632 can be combined or dismantle according to actual needs, small The aperture of filter opening is that the aperture of filter opening in 400 μm, large aperture barrel strainer 632 is 800 μm in aperture barrel strainer 631, with full The requirement that the larger suspension protozoon of foot can be separated, it is to avoid due to protozoon or worm's ovum, nematode larval be excessive and nothing in practical operation Method by conventional barrel filter screen enter suspension in, using usual pore size sampler samples when can not obtain such a worm or The awkward situation of ovum.
Small-bore barrel strainer 631 and large aperture barrel strainer 632 can be combined or dismantled according to actual needs, when sampling will When asking only comprising parasitic protozoa, large aperture barrel strainer 632 can be only installed, when carrying out routine sampling detection, can only install small Aperture barrel strainer 631.
In another embodiment, it is fixedly connected, leads between small-bore barrel strainer 631 and large aperture barrel strainer 632 The amount of buffer solution in the first storage sample container 11 of control is crossed to select to carry out routine sampling and the sampling of big parasite.It is specific as follows:When When the worm of conventional size or ovum sampling, the amount of buffer solution does not have too small aperture barrel strainer 631 in the first storage sample container 11, but does not have Large aperture barrel strainer 632 above crossing;When collection needs to take the sample of slightly larger parasitic protozoa or nematode larval, increase by first The amount of buffer solution in storage sample container 11, makes it there not to be large aperture barrel strainer 632.
The effect of variation four and effect
The excrement sampling provided according to variation four and parasite concentration device, because barrel strainer contains large aperture tubbiness Filter screen and small-bore barrel strainer, can meet the parasite to being relatively large in diameter or worm's ovum is sampled the requirement of inspection, and energy Carry out the inspection by sampling of current conventional parasitic worm.
